When you need power window repair
- A window that won't go up or down, or moves slowly and grinds
- Glass that dropped into the door and won't lift
- A clicking or buzzing from the door with no movement
- A window that works intermittently or only from one switch
Typical Indian Trail range
$100–$350
Cost depends on whether it's the switch, motor, or full regulator assembly. This is a mechanical repair and is usually not an insurance glass claim.

Power Window Repair FAQs — Indian Trail
Is a stuck window the glass or the mechanism?
Usually the mechanism — the regulator or motor that drives the glass. A Indian Trail shop can test the switch, motor, and regulator to pinpoint which part failed before replacing it.
Does insurance cover power-window repair?
Typically not — a failed motor or regulator is a mechanical repair, not glass breakage, so it's normally out of pocket unless it resulted from a covered incident.
Can my window be left up safely until it's fixed?
Yes — a Indian Trail shop can often secure the glass in the up position so your car stays weather-tight while you schedule the repair.
